On Tue, 2007-03-06 at 17:37 -0800, Jim Cassata wrote:
> I have a question. is it ok to pass the #form# structure to the
CFC as a single variable? Or is it better to pass the individual
form arguments? I know both work in CF, just wondering if one way
is better for making the CFC more universal (have plans for some
Flex down the road)
>
I guess it would depend on how you are using it. If you pass it as a
struct and really need everything, then I don't see a problem (as in,
you are updating a user, and the form contains all that information you
need). But in cases where it would be lying to say "I need a struct,"
which would hide the real value you want, then I think that would be
bad. An example of this would be something like calculateTax(form).
Well, you don't want form, you want only the price stored in the form.
I think this actually ties into the discussion on argumentCollection.
You don't want your CFC to know about your form structure. But, if
you know that your form structure has the arguments that the method
needs, you can use argumentCollection to pass in the whole form
structure - with each field being used as a separate argument.
